What skills and experience we're looking for

This role supports the effective running of the Sixth Form study and library environment, helping students access resources, maintain an organised learning space, and providing essential administrative support to the Sixth Form team. The successful candidate will be approachable, detail-oriented, and committed to supporting students’ independent learning and academic success. Strong organisational and communication skills are essential, along with the ability to work collaboratively in a busy educational setting.

About Notley High School and Braintree Sixth Form

School type
Academy, ages 11 to 19
Education phase
Secondary school
School size
1255 pupils enrolled
Age range
11 to 19
Ofsted report
View Ofsted report
Phone number
01376 556300

At Notley High School and Braintree Sixth Form, we are an ambitious inclusive 11-19 mixed comprehensive school that places the journey of the child at the centre of everything we do - learning together and succeeding together to be the best that we can be.

Notley High School and Braintree Sixth Form is part of the Bridge Academy Trust: a collegiate and collaborative Trust, where, first and foremost, each school is a place of (high quality) learning, where young people ENJOY, ENRICH & ACHIEVE. The core purpose is to provide high quality continuity of every child’s journey through education from 3 to 19, with a community and school-led school improvement approach and long-term sustainable strategy.
